logo
Учебник_Final

2.2.2. Фундаментальные правила разработки онтологии

Перечислим фундаментальные правила разработки онтологий.

1. Не существует единственно правильного способа моделирования предметной области – всегда найдется жизнеспособная альтернатива. Лучшее решение почти всегда зависит от предполагаемого приложения и ожидаемых расширений.

2. Разработка онтологии – это обязательно итеративный процесс.

3. Понятия в онтологии должны быть близки к объектам (физическим или логическим) и отношениям в интересующей вас предметной области. Скорее всего, это существительные (объекты) или глаголы (отношения) в предложениях, которые описывают вашу предметную область.

То есть, знание того, для чего вы собираетесь использовать онтологию и насколько детальной или общей она будет, повлияет на многие решения, касающиеся моделирования. Среди нескольких жизнеспособных альтернатив нам нужно определить, какая поможет лучше решить поставленную задачу и будет более наглядной, более расширяемой и более простой в обслуживании.

Необходимо также помнить, что онтология – это модель реального мира и понятия в ней должны отражать эту реальность. После того, как мы определим начальную версию, можем оценить и отладить ее, используя ее в приложениях или в методах решения задач и/или обсудив ее с экспертами предметной области. Как правило, в результате начальная версия онтологии будет пересмотрена. Этот процесс итеративного проектирования, вероятно, будет продолжаться в течение всего жизненного цикла онтологического описания предметной области.